The Cambodia Rhenium Market is witnessing a notable increase in activity, primarily driven by the burgeoning aerospace and electronics sectors. Rhenium's exceptional properties, including high melting points and corrosion resistance, make it indispensable in advanced applications, particularly in jet engine manufacturing.
In addition to aerospace, the rising investments in Cambodian infrastructure are expected to stimulate further demand for rhenium-containing materials. With ongoing technological advancements, the versatility of rhenium is becoming more recognized, broadening its application spectrum and solidifying its market position.
Despite the positive outlook, the Cambodia Rhenium Market grapples with significant challenges, primarily due to the limited availability of local resources. The country's dependence on imported rhenium makes it vulnerable to international supply chain disruptions and price volatility, which can create uncertainty for manufacturers. Additionally, a general lack of awareness about the diverse applications of rhenium in various industries hampers growth, as potential users may not fully appreciate its benefits. Strengthening domestic capabilities and fostering industry education could be pivotal in mitigating these restraints.
